Technical Specifications
| Organism | Aspergillus oryzae (Ahlburg) Cohn |
|---|---|
| Material Type | Microbial Strain |
| Preservation Form | Freeze dried pellet |
| Morphological Characteristics | Small filamentous fungi have obvious colonies on malt extract medium, with white hyphae and later yellow green spores. The center of the colony is raised and does not produce spores. The back of the medium is brown |
| Culture Method | ① Prepare one test tube containing 5-10 mL of liquid culture medium and two plates; ② Open the safety cabinet, burn the top with an alcohol lamp, quickly drip sterile water to break it, and then use tweezers to crush it; ③ Transfer 0.5mL of liquid culture medium into a freeze-drying tube, dissolve it thoroughly, and then transfer it back into the liquid test tube, mixing well; ④ Transfer 0.2mL of bacterial suspension into a Agar plate, apply evenly, and repeat twice to obtain two plates; ⑤ Place all liquid test tubes and plates under the above cultivation conditions, and the bacterial strains can be used once they grow. |
| Culture Conditions | 28 °C; 5-7 days; aerobic |
| Provided Formats | Freeze dried pellet; Agar Slant; Bacterial suspension; Agar plate |
| Culture Medium No. | 352249 |
| Culture Medium Name | Malt extract agar |
| Culture Medium Composition | Malt Extract Powder:130.0g, Chloramphenicol:0.1g, Agar:15.0g, pH:6.0±0.2(25°C) |
